Well-architected cloud systems rely on a shared vocabulary of proven design patterns rather than ad-hoc decisions. This advanced course teaches architects and senior engineers to apply patterns for scalability, resilience, loose coupling, and cost efficiency across cloud-native architectures.
Participants work through architecture design labs covering microservices, event-driven, and multi-region patterns, learning to evaluate trade-offs and defend design decisions using established architectural principles.
